Step 3: Clause Classification
Input: Segmented clauses.
Action: Classify each clause into one of 12 standard categories using LLM semantic matching:
- Payment Terms (付款条款) — amounts, schedules, milestones, late fees
- Delivery/Performance (交付/履约条款) — scope, timeline, acceptance criteria
- Breach & Penalties (违约责任) — liquidated damages, remedies, cure periods
- Confidentiality (保密条款) — scope, duration, exclusions, return/destruction
- Intellectual Property (知识产权) — ownership, licensing, work-for-hire, background IP
- Non-Compete / Non-Solicit (竞业限制) — scope, duration, geographic limits
- Jurisdiction & Dispute Resolution (管辖权/争议解决) — governing law, venue, arbitration
- Termination (终止条款) — termination for cause, convenience, effects of termination
- Force Majeure (不可抗力) — definition, notice, consequences
- Liability & Indemnity Caps (赔偿上限) — total liability, damages exclusions, indemnification scope
- Acceptance Criteria (验收标准) — testing, UAT, defect remediation
- Renewal & Term (续约/期限) — initial term, auto-renewal, notice periods
Output: Clauses grouped by category with confidence scores.
Step 4: Risk Annotation
Input: Classified clauses.
Action: Score each clause on risk level:
- 🔴 High Risk: Unlimited liability, one-sided termination, unreasonable jurisdiction, missing standard protections, IP grab, excessive penalty ratios
- 🟡 Medium Risk: Ambiguous language, unbalanced but market-standard terms, narrow cure periods, broad force majeure
- 🟢 Low Risk: Balanced terms, boilerplate with no unusual provisions, standard commercial terms
Output: Each clause tagged with risk level + brief explanation of why.
Step 5: Hidden Risk Detection
Input: Entire contract + risk-annotated clauses.
Action: Pattern-based scanning for structural risks:
- Overly broad indemnification (e.g., "indemnify for any and all claims")
- One-way termination rights (only one party can terminate for convenience)
- Unreasonable governing law (e.g., foreign jurisdiction for domestic contract)
- Missing reciprocal provisions (e.g., one party has confidentiality obligations but not the other)
- Liquidated damages exceeding legal limits (e.g., >30% of contract value under PRC law)
- Automatic renewal without notice
Output: "Hidden Risk Alerts" section with specific clause references and severity rating.

Example 3: Lease Agreement Quick Check
Scenario: User about to sign a 24-month commercial lease.
Input: "租办公室的合同,帮我提取关键信息 [upload: lease-agreement.pdf]"
Steps:
- Classify: Payment (rent + deposit), Termination (early exit penalty), Renewal, Maintenance obligations.
- Risk: Early termination penalty = 6 months rent (🔴), rent escalation 8%/year (🟡), tenant responsible for all repairs including structural (🔴 — unusual, typically landlord responsibility).
- Missing: Force majeure clause (risk during pandemic scenarios).
Output: Summary with monthly cost projection over 2 years including escalation, highlighted risks with suggested counter-offers.
